Rodrigo Lozano
Dr Rodrigo Lozano| has been working with Sustainability for over 10 years. He has expertise on change management for Sustainability, leadership for Sustainability, Corporate Sustainability, Sustainable Development in Higher Education, Sustainability assessment and reporting, collaboration for SD, workshop facilitation, educating educators, and network map analysis.
Rodrigo holds a BSc in Chemical Engineering (graduated with honours) from Monterrey Tec, Mexico; a MSc in Environmental Management and Policy, from the International Institute for Industrial Environmental Economies (IIIEE) at Lund University, Sweden; and a PhD on organisational change management for Corporate Sustainability at Cardiff University, Cardiff, UK.
